$160 Million LOI in Japan

Last year, China Crescent entered into a formal letter of intent (LOI) agreement with an undisclosed Japanese firm to develop and provide 10,000 custom Wi-Fi devices. In conjunction with the LOI, the Japanese firm placed a $1.6 million purchase order for 100 sets of the device in order to conduct a pilot test. NuMobile has been selected by China Crescent to provide a key proprietary software component for the special purpose Wi-Fi communication device. The Japanese customer has committed to purchase 10,000 of the custom Wi-Fi devices for a total of $160 million over the next three years, subject to the performance of the first 100 sets.

East Africa Expansion:

NuMobile, China Crescent and fellow Greenfield partner Savanna East Africa, Inc. (PINKSHEETS: NVAE) (OTCQB: NVAE) have partnered to build a wireless broadband network in Nairobi, Kenya. The broadband network is intended to provide a wireless meter reading capability to local utility companies. After successful completion of the testing phase, the wireless broadband project is expected to expand throughout Nairobi, followed by expansion to additional cities and countries throughout East Africa.
